Alan Wake Compilation




calamity

- a serious accident or bad event causing damage or suffering (Cambridge)
A series of calamities ruined them

- an event that causes a great deal of damage, destruction or personal distress (Collins Cobuild)
He described drugs as the greatest calamity of the age

//nesreca, propast




Calamity Jane smešak




glisten

- to shine by reflecting light from a wet, oily or smooth surface (Cambridge)
His eyes glistened with tears

- if something glistens, it shines, usually because it is wet or oily (Collins Cobuild)
The calm sea glistened in the sunlight

// blistati, sijati
Alan Wake: Axe glistened with the blood of the victim.

Alan Wake Compilation, part 2




churn

- 1. to mix something, especially a liquid, with a great force(Cambridge)
The sea was churned up by heavy winds

- 2. a large container for transporting milk or for making milk into butter (Cambridge)
a milk churn

- 3. [churn out] to produce large amounts of something quickly, usually of low quality (Cambridge)
The sea was churned up by heavy winds

Alan Wake: my books stayed in print, still selling, the licensing machine churned away.



adversary

- an enemy [formal] (Cambridge)

Alan Wake: Mr. Scratch is the main adversary in the game.

// neprijatelj



<< ... If it wouldn't be for Serena ... >> -- << ... da nije bilo Serene ... >>



twinkle

- to shine repeatedly strongly then weakly, as if flashing on and off very quickly (Cambridge)

Alan Wake: ... And then there was that easy grin that never seemed quite as quick or natural on my own lips, the dark, malicious twinkle in the eyes, and I knew who I was looking at...

// bljeckati



tackle

- deal with something or someone (Cambridge)

Alan Wake: A complicated problem is best tackled with a simple solution.

[SPORT]
football --> tackle - to try to take the ball from a player in the other team.
fishing --> tackle - equipment for fishing

- if you tackle someone, you attack them and fight them (Collins Cobuild)
He claims Pasolini overtook and tackled him, pushing him into the dirt
